How Firms Signal 'Premium' Without Saying It

High-end clients find 'Sales' desperate. They find 'Archival Rigor' reassuring. How to use Archade to signal elite status through structural discipline.

The "Loud" vs. "Quiet" Signal

In AEC marketing, "Premium" is not about gold logos or expensive fonts. Elite status is signaled through Restraint and Rigor.

Low-End Firms are "Loud."

  • They use hype words: "Innovative," "Sustainable," "World-Class."
  • They focus on the pitch. They are desperate for the meeting.
  • They have a "Portfolio" that feels like a Sales Brochure.

High-End Firms are "Quiet."

  • They don't use adjectives. They use Data.
  • They focus on the archive. They behave like an Institution.
  • They have a "Knowledge Graph" that feels like a Registry of Record.

The "Institutional" Aesthetic

A premium client (an Ivy League school, a luxury brand, a sovereign wealth fund) wants to hire an Institution, not a "Creative Shop." They want the architecture equivalent of a Central Bank.

How do you signal "Institution" on Archade?

1. Longitudinal Density

Don't just show the projects from this year. Show the lineage of the firm since its inception. A firm that documents its history shows it has Survived. Survival is a premium signal.

2. Technical Transparency

Show the guts of the building. Elite firms aren't afraid of showing a MEP coordination diagram. They are proud of it. It shows that their "Aesthetics" are built on "Engineering Rigor."

3. Verification as Standard

Don't ask the client to "Trust you." Show that your partners (Consultants, GC) have already verified the work. Premium status is conferred by the peers you keep.

The "Sales" Antidote

Sophisticated clients find "Sales" repellant. The moment they feel they are being "Sold To," their guard goes up. But they find "Archival Access" seductive.

Instead of sending a "Pitch Deck," send a link to your Project Index on Archade. Allow them to "Explore" the data. Let them click through the roles, the consultants, and the product specs. By giving them the data, you are signaling that you have nothing to hide.

Transparency is the ultimate Premium Signal.

The Premium Flywheel

Once you signal Premium, you get Premium Clients. Premium Clients give you better projects. Better projects create better data. Better data increases your Premium Signal.
